Cycloidal Differentials
Overview:
The differential series 2SRD and DLS consist of a nearly zero-backlash cycloidal gear
train. They provide dynamic motion profiles including rapid acceleration rates, high
speed and precise repeatability. Therefore, 2SRD and DLS differential drive systems
combine the reliability of mechanics with the precision of servo-electronics.
They meet all servo-drive requirements: minimum backlash, low input inertia, high
torsional stiffness, precise repeatability, and reduction ratios from 12:1 to 100:1.
Backlash levels of 1 or 5 arcminutes are available.
The 2SRD is mounted on the driven machine shaft, via a hollow bore; the DLS comes
complete in an aluminum housing.
This differential uses unique cycloidal kinematics to
achieve its motion. The three main elements are:
- 1. Secondary input shaft with double eccentric.
- 2. Primary input housing with split internal ring gear.
- 3. Output via crown gears, drive pins and shaft.
Motion of the elements is defined by the following formula:
N3 = p N2 + N1 (1 - p)
where p is the internal ratio equal to (K + 1) / K and K is the external ratio (see
below).
The differentials can be used for cyclic synchronization of two speeds, creation of a
relative speed while running, and dynamic register control. Applications are
typically found in the Converting, Printing and Packaging industries.

Ratings:
2SRD Ratings
| Unit Size |
Output Torque Rating |
Available Ratios K |
| 2SRD 20 |
147.5 lb.ft. |
13 - 65 |
| 2SRD 40 |
295 lb.ft. |
17 - 73 |
| 2SRD 80 |
590 lb.ft. |
14 - 90 |
* Information provided is subject to change without notice.
DLS Ratings
| Unit Size |
Output Torque Rating |
Available Ratios K |
| DLS 200 |
110 lb.ft. |
13 - 65 |
| DLS 250 |
296 lb.ft. |
17- 73 |
| DLS 310 |
1,180 lb.ft. |
12 - 100 |
